Editorial Reviews:

What a bargain! At more than 700 puzzle-packed pages, this huge, value-priced collection should keep any solver happy...and busy for a very long time. It contains brain-busting challenges of almost every type: math logic problems for the numerically inclined; absolutely amazing lateral thinking conundrums; really great critical thinking bafflers; and mind-boggling word puzzles.
          Here’s just a small sample of what’s inside: The 22nd and 24th presidents of the United States had the same mother and the same father, but were not brothers. How could this be so?  Stumped? That’s because it’s one man—Grover Cleveland—who was reelected after skipping a term. And that’s just an easy warm-up!

Summary: Disappointing
Comment: "The World's Biggest Book of Brainteaser and Logic Puzzles" has almost 600 pages of puzzles. The puzzle sections include: "The World's Most Amazing Logic Puzzles"; "The World's Most Challenging Lateral Thinking Puzzles"; "The Word's Most Nearly Impossible Brain Bafflers"; "The World's Most Intense False Logic Puzzles"; "The World's Most Taxing False Logic Puzzles"; "The World's Most Mystifying Logic Puzzles"; "The World's Most Daunting Math Puzzles"; "The World's Greatest Critical Thinking Puzzles"; and "The World's Most Mind-Boggling Word Puzzles". The solutions are in the back of the book directly after the puzzles.

"The World's Biggest Book of Brainteasers and Logic Puzzles" is a mixed bag. For starters, I didn't realize when I ordered it that the book didn't have new puzzles but instead consists of puzzles from previously published books, which was a huge disappointment, especially since I already owned some of the books included. This is also problematic since some of the puzzle sections, like the Lateral Thinking ones, have no explanation on how to solve the puzzles which might confuses solvers not familiar with that type of puzzle. The book contains logic, math, and word puzzles with a heavy emphasis on the logic puzzles. Many of the logic puzzles are the type where you have to decide who is telling the truth and who is lying. My favorite puzzles in the book are the word puzzles, several of which are difficult but far too many of them give away the answer in either the name of the puzzle or the description of the puzzle. While the solution selection gives detailed answers to each puzzle, I found it extremely frustrating that the answers did not list the number of the page the puzzle was on which made it difficult to find the answer if you skip from puzzle to puzzle.

While "The World's Biggest Book of Brainteasers and Logic Puzzles" had some challenging puzzles, I was ultimately disappointed in it.
